Why this exists

The spreadsheet is doing five jobs badly.

01

Fees hide in different places

Listing, transaction, processing, ad, regulatory, and refund costs rarely appear in one useful view.

02

COGS live in another spreadsheet

Materials, packaging, labor, Printify, and shipping need to be joined manually with Etsy exports.

03

Revenue looks like profit

A bestseller can quietly lose money while the dashboard celebrates sales. The proposed report would flag it order by order.
